Decompression Surgery

How long will I be in recovery process for decompression surgery? My surgery was performed on feb 2nd 2012

  Hi and welcome to the Chiari forum.

  There is no way to know...what all was done....did u have a laminectomy with a duraplasty?

Do u have related conditions? ....sleep apnea, tethered cord, ehlers-danlos, PTC?

  How has ur recovery been so far?...r u walking. ....doing neck exercises?

  Off pain meds?

  The actual time to for the nerves to heal is upwards of 2 yrs, and how u heal will depend on u and what u r doing as u heal...u should avoid doing certain activities to allow ur body to recover...this is a major surgery.
